This episode discusses the essential role of selection in successful breeding and its impact on strain improvement.

In this episode, we talk about one of the most misunderstood—but absolutely essential elements of successful breeding: SELECTION . While health, structure, and well-planned breeding programs are important, without strategic selection, long-term success is impossible . We explore why selection is the driving force behind strain improvement , how it supports the development of new lines, and why so many breeders fall short by misapplying, or completely misunderstanding this critical process. You'll learn: Why selection is more than just choosing the best-looking bird The difference between monogenic and polygenic traits, and why it matters How phenotype , genotype , epigenetics , and mitochondrial DNA all play a role in genetic progress Why culling is just as important as selecting We break down the Six Key Factors of Selection every breeder must master and offer practical quiz-style prompts to test your knowledge along the way. Whether you're a novice or experienced breeder, this episode will sharpen your understanding of the selection process and help you build a stronger, more consistent strain.
